了解外部接口的概念
外部接口是指供给其他系统或者应用程序使用的一种交互方式,在网络开发中起着至关重要的作用。PHP作为一种流行的编程语言,提供了丰富的函数和库来调用外部接口。
使用 PHP 调用外部接口的步骤
要使用 PHP 调用外部接口,通常需要以下几个步骤:
- 确定接口的地址和请求方式
- 构建请求参数和请求头
- 发送请求并获取响应
- 解析和处理响应数据
确定接口地址和请求方式
在调用外部接口之前,首先需要明确接口的地址和请求方式。接口地址通常是一个URL,可以是一个远程服务器上的脚本文件或者API接口。请求方式包括 GET、POST、PUT、DELETE 等,根据接口的要求选择相应的请求方式。
构建请求参数和请求头
接口通常需要一些参数来执行特定的操作,这些参数可以通过 URL 的查询字符串、POST 数据、JSON 数据等形式传递给接口。另外,有些接口还需要在请求头中设置某些参数,比如 API Key、认证信息等。在调用前,需要根据接口的要求构建好请求参数和请求头。
发送请求并获取响应
使用 PHP 的内置函数(例如 cURL 扩展)或者第三方库(例如 Guzzle)可以方便地发送 HTTP 请求。根据接口的请求方式,选择合适的函数或库进行请求发送。发送请求后,会得到一个包含响应信息的字符串。
解析和处理响应数据
获取到响应数据后,需要对其进行解析和处理。通常外部接口返回的是 JSON 格式的数据,可以使用 PHP 内置的 json_decode 函数将其转换为数组或对象进行处理。根据实际需求,对响应数据进行处理、存储或展示。
总结
通过本文的介绍,我们了解了使用 PHP 调用外部接口的基本步骤。在实际开发中,根据接口的要求和相应的库函数,可以更加灵活地处理外部接口的调用和响应,实现与其他系统的数据交互和功能拓展。
转载声明:本站发布文章及版权归原作者所有,转载本站文章请注明文章来源!